Tryout Reminders: A message from our President, Rob Nurnber

Good morning Flyers, 

I want to take a moment to remind our membership to please conduct yourselves appropriately in all aspects of our association, while this represents a very small % of our membership it is important as a reminder for all of us. Tryouts can be a very stressful time for all involved, players, parents, evaluators, coaches, board members, and all our volunteers. Please be kind to our volunteers, they are all giving their own time for all of usThey too have families of their own that are also going through the early stages of our season.

 

In our sport, unfortunately with only 9 forward positions, 6 defense positions, and 2 goalie positions, there will always be disappointment. Many times there are 6-8 times the number of players trying for these limited spots on each team. It is hard to make, no question. And most often players that were just shy could easily fit in and vice versa. Players are placed based on the evaluators' scoring of each player during each session. It is not based on what they did last year, which spring team, if any they played on, or how many hockey schools they did in the summer. Those are all great and can be very helpful for development. However, when it comes to tryouts everyone starts off at the same score, ZERO. It is then all up to the players to show the evaluators what they have each session. That is it, the board does not pick players, the bench coaches do not pick players, the division coordinators do not pick players, nor do the parents. It is solely based on the players scoring by the evaluators during the tryout process which groups they are placed in. Now granted, yes, it is based on someone's opinion which may be different from yours and may be different from mine, however it is their opinion and that is what is used along with the other evaluators scores to determine placement after each session.

 

There is no perfect tryout process as there will always be this disappointment factor and sense that a player should have made it that did not. As adults we need to help our children understand that adversity is part of life, we are not always going to get what we want, even when we think we deserve it. This is a valuable lesson, that life will throw obstacles and challenges our way and it is what we do with that that will define who we are and who we will become.
